Dr Anthony Fauci, the head of the US coronavirus taskforce said that he believes the Covid-19 variant detected in the UK must be taken “very seriously” but is not likely to cause more serious illness or be resistant to vaccines.

He said: “Does it make someone more ill? Is it [a] more serious virus in the sense of virulence? And the answer is, it doesn’t appear to be that way.”

Fauci backed the decision by US officials for people entering the US to require negative Covid tests. He told CNN’s State of the Union that the worst for the US was still yet to come in the pandemic.

Air New Zealand is considering following in Qantas’ example of requiring proof of a vaccination before flying.

“I’m sure every airline is doing that,” director Larry De Shon told the New Zealand Herald.


I know that several US airlines are working on apps on your phone to be able to prove that you have the vaccine.

Like Air NZ CEO Greg Foran, De Shon joined the airline in April in the worst-ever year for the aviation industry globally.


There’s no playbook for this, the industry hasn’t been through anything like this.

However he remained optimistic due to the reported efficacy of the vaccine and anecdotal reports from people wanting to visit New Zealand as soon as it was safe.


I’m hoping 2022 gets a lot closer to where we were pre-Covid. I think 2021 is going to be ramping back up month by month … once the vaccines start to hit a large level of population and once we get some borders open.

De Shon likened the impact of Covid on travel to that of 9/11.


I remember these conversations after 9/11 that people will be afraid to fly and that they won’t travel as much … but in the end people wanted to get back on the road and get face to face.
